I recall an A320 FO telling me about an approach into Perth in Ansett days. The 1000' wind (yes one thousand feet) was 120 kts. The turbulence was so bad, coming over the hills, eyeball-bounce meant they could not read any instruments, but the auto-pilot kept them on the rails.

I've seen many crappy days, but the worst was 70 kts of cross-wind at 500' (30 kts on the ground). The drift on becoming visual at 500' was something to behold. The FO called out that he couldn't see the runway. I told him to look out his side window, and sure enough...
